This review is from: Super Baseball Simulator 1.000 (Video Game)
I played this game as a kid and I recently bought it to relive my childhood. This game is fun because it features special powerups such as photon ball which goes really fast and a heavy ball which often breaks the bat when pitched. This game is fun if you're looking for an easy game that is realistic enough but still has some cool features. The season mode and edit team feature are also nice for a super nintendo game.

This review is from: Super Baseball Simulator 1.000 (Video Game)
If you have played MLB Power Pros for the SNES, then this game is going to look awfully familiar to you. If not, read on.
Super Baseball Simulator was just that...a game that let you create your own team, distribute their attributes through your batting and pitching lineup and "simulate" a season.
With SSFB (super super fast ball) pitches. And Missle bats.
You see, you COULD play this game using the regular (read, not ultra mode game but that tends to border on severe boredom (like regular baseball).
The REAL fun of this game is in Ultra Mode. You can choose 1 Ultra Power for each batter and 4 Ultra Powers for your pitchers. This turns the game into some real "cat and mouse" as certain powers work best to neutralize others. Playing this mode against the computer is very challenging, but REALLY fun to play with another player. My favorite has to be the missle bat, which, when hit, turns the baseball into a "smash the opposing fielder against the outfield wall" missle. Couple that with a speedy runner and you can get an inside-the-park HR every time.
The game features 6 ballparks, and the one I love to use is the town, since it's got a VERY short wall down left and right field.
Now, the drawbacks:
- You're very limited in the amount of characters for each player. I think the limit is 6. So naming your team can be a pain.
- While there's a lot of customization to this game, the graphics are not going to blow you away.
However, given all that, this is STILL a great play and you won't be disappointed. This game can be had on the cheap, and get a couple of your buddies around for what will be some of the funniest baseball you'll ever play.
